Transaction 62e5fd81a35274417ead672c7aee9299d51a6a4f304c14d8395fe7dd388a8ad9
1 Input
1 Output
-
62e5fd81a35274417ead672c7aee9299d51a6a4f304c14d8395fe7dd388a8ad9:0
- value
- 17063
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 330b7031a70794c50d5af0fa404e337d5a9e3cfc OP_EQUALVERIFY OP_CHECKSIG
- address
- 15euAXbFuPtNnq299RzxBx4ChwMcw7fKZe